P2PStudio: monitoring, controlling and visualization tool for peer-to-peer networks research

Peer-to-Peer Studio has been developed as a monitoring, controlling and visualization tool for peer-to-peer networks. It uses a centralized architecture to gather events from a peer-to-peer network and can be used to visualize network topology and to send different commands to individual peer-to-peer nodes. The tool has been used with Chedar Peer-to-Peer network to study the behavior of different peer-to-peer resource discovery and topology management algorithms and for visualizing the results of NeuroSearch resource discovery algorithm produced by the Peer-to-Peer Realm network simulator. This paper presents the features, the architecture and the protocols of Peer-to-Peer Studio and the experience gained from using the tool for peer-to-peer networks research

[1]  Niko Kotilainen,et al.  Mobile Chedar - a peer-to-peer middleware for mobile devices , 2005, Third IEEE International Conference on Pervasive Computing and Communications Workshops.

[2]  Niko Kotilainen,et al.  Chedar: peer-to-peer middleware , 2006, Proceedings 20th IEEE International Parallel & Distributed Processing Symposium.

[3]  Niko Kotilainen,et al.  P2PDisCo - Java distributed computing for workstations using Chedar peer-to-peer middleware , 2005, 19th IEEE International Parallel and Distributed Processing Symposium.

[4]  Daniel Stutzbach,et al.  Capturing Accurate Snapshots of the Gnutella Network , 2005, Proceedings IEEE INFOCOM 2006. 25TH IEEE International Conference on Computer Communications.

[5]  Mikko A. VAPA,et al.  Resource Discovery in P 2 P Networks Using Evolutionary Neural Networks , .

[6]  Niko Kotilainen,et al.  P2PRealm - peer-to-peer network simulator , 2006, 2006 11th International Workshop on Computer-Aided Modeling, Analysis and Design of Communication Links and Networks.

[7]  Deborah Estrin,et al.  Advances in network simulation , 2000, Computer.